Drawing on Isometric GridsIsometric grid can be used to draw 3D shapes - for example the cube below is drawn using the dots as a guide. The vertical lines always remain vertical, but the horizontal lines are at angles. Note: Here we drew a 1 × 1 × 1 cube and a 2 × 2 × 2 cube on the same Isometric Grid We can also draw bigger cuboids of different sizes by measuring the number of units Example: Cuboid of Length = 4, Height = 1, Width (Depth) = 1 Or Cuboid of different depth and height
